VICTORIA -- Protesters vowed Saturday to maintain a resistance vigil outside a fenced-off downtown hotel where 26 generals from the NATO military alliance were meeting ...
Despite a heavy police presence, the mood remained peaceful except for the arrest of an elderly naked male cyclist on the front steps of the B.C. legislature ...
The protesters said they wanted to deliver a summons to the NATO leaders that said they've been convicted of international war crimes, but they had no luck getting the document inside the hotel ...
The opposition Liberals and Bloc Quebecois want Canadian troops pulled out of Kandahar when the mandate of the mission expires in 2009. The NDP have long demanded an immediate withdrawal ...
